peglem Posted July 3, 2012 Report Posted July 3, 2012 http://www.abc15.com/dpp/news/national/new-study-shows-relationship-between-kitty-litter-and-suicide-attempts-in-women What Postolache and colleagues found is that women infected with T. gondii had one-and-a-half times higher risk of attempting suicide when compared with women with no infection. According to the study, published Monday in the Archives of General Psychiatry, "the risk seemed to increase with increasing... antibody level." Bolding mine.
